This project explores dynamic combinatorial chemistry to create adaptive peptides with reversible bonds. The goal is to develop peptides that can self-replicate and adjust their structure in response to binding events, potentially leading to innovative therapeutic applications.
A Dynamic combinatorial library (DCL) is formed by the interconnection of building blocks by reversible covalent or non-covalent bonds.
In such DCL, all possible combinations of the initial constituents may form, in proportions specific to the thermodynamic equilibrium of the system.
Disruption of this equilibrium by physical or chemical factors, may lead to adaptation through amplification of one or more constituents of the library by rearrangement of its components.
